The fund targets global dividend-paying stocks, overlaid by an options strategy. Constituents are selected through an active fundamental methodology that considers a companys ability to generate and grow free cash flow, and its efficiency at allocating capital. The fund is diversified to include firms of any market capitalization and industry. To enhance income, the adviser writes covered call options on a portion of securities held by the fund. This may vary from time to time depending on market volatility and other factors. Additionally, the fund may also write cash-covered put options on a small percentage of the portfolio to receive premium income, reduce overall portfolio volatility and/or reduce the net cost of acquiring the securities subject to put options. Non-dividend-paying companies may take up to 30% of the overall portfolio. The adviser may hedge any or all foreign currency exposure in the fund.
